es como hiciste, creas una funcion para instanciar al objeto y lo guardas en una variable global. luego cada vez q haces un request llamas a la funcion que crea el objeto nuevamente.
lol... ahora tampoco funciona, anda perfecto en opera y firefox, en ie me sale "error de sistema - 234363464"